    Clynelish 14 Year Old

    A coastal and peaty single malt, the flagship expression from Clynelish boasts a fabulous flavour profile filled with its distinctive waxy notes. Clynelish is the successor to Brora which closed in 1983, which it is built opposite. A well rounded Highlander, though this expression is a bit less peaty than the Brora bottlings of yore.

    Tasting Note by The Chaps at Master of Malt

    Nose

    Zesty, mandarin, tangerine. Smoky.

    Palate

    Quite light, great clarity. Orange, soft acidity. Dry oak. Mixed fruits, vanilla, leather.

    Finish

    Quite long, bitter sweetness developing, spicy oak.
